33,544,714 is a composite number, even.
33,544,714 (thirty-three million five hundred forty-four thousand seven hundred fourteen) is an even 8-digit number. It is a composite number with 32 divisors, and factors as 2 × 7³ × 107 × 457. Written other ways, in hexadecimal, 0x1FFDA0A.
